Are you passionate about product development, compliance, and innovation in the automotive or emergency vehicle industry?
Do you enjoy working with cross-functional teams to ensure products meet the highest standards? If so, Life Line Emergency Vehicles is looking for a New Product Development - Regulatory Engineer to play a key role in designing and validating our cutting-edge ambulances.
This onsite position is based in Sumner, Iowa , where you will collaborate with engineering, production, and quality teams to ensure our vehicles meet rigorous industry standards. The position will be the owner of regulatory compliance, as well as being involved with the design of new product developments.
We are seeking an entry-level NPD - Regulatory Engineer with a degree in Mechanical Engineering - to join our team. The ideal candidate will have 0-3 years of experience, a hands-on approach to problem solving, and an entrepreneurial mindset . This position offers the opportunity to contribute to the design, testing, and development of innovative ambulance products while ensuring compliance with industry standards such as K-spec, NFPA, and CAAS.
Key Responsibilities
Specifications Compliance
Ensure all ambulance designs and modifications comply with industry standards such as K-spec, NFPA, and CAAS. Collaborate with engineering and design teams to integrate these standards into product development, ensuring safety, quality, and functionality.
Monitor and review industry specifications regularly, staying current with updates and revisions. Proactively adjust designs, documentation, and processes to maintain compliance with evolving requirements.
Testing and Validation
Coordinate and manage testing for chassis and new product developments, ensuring processes are completed on time, efficiently, and in accordance with applicable standards.
Analyze testing data to identify issues and opportunities for improvement. Provide actionable recommendations and work with cross-functional teams to implement enhancements that optimize performance and quality.
Liaise with external regulatory agencies and coordinate submissions.
Train staff on regulatory requirements and best practices.
New Product Development
Partner with the production and quality teams to support the entire product development lifecycle. Maintain strong communication channels to address challenges and align efforts across departments.
Contribute innovative ideas in collaborative sessions, balancing creativity with compliance. Support the development of new solutions that enhance product functionality, design, and user experience.
Evaluate dealer customization requests, assessing feasibility within design and production constraints. Prepare cost estimates and ensure proposals align with production timelines and budget expectations.
Perform engineering calculations and design analysis, including FEA.
